Travel Without Children is written and edited in-house. Every category is assessed on the policy rather than the photography: what the stated minimum age is, whether it covers the whole property or one building, whether it lapses in school holidays, and what the operator will confirm in writing. Where a policy cannot be established, the page says the label is unverified instead of repeating it. Minimum ages and adults-only policies are checked against the operator's own terms and booking conditions, because that is the only version that binds anyone, and they are given as of a date. Where something has not been verified, the page says so rather than repeating a claim we cannot stand behind.

Editorial standards

  • No paid placements. We do not accept payment for a placement, a ranking or a favourable review. Where a link earns a commission, the page carrying it says so.
  • No untested claims. We do not say we have tried something we have not. Prices and plan details supplied by a provider are labelled as indicative rather than presented as our own findings.
  • No page for the sake of a keyword. A destination gets a page when there is something specific to say about it. That is why the site is small.
  • Corrections are made in public. A factual fix is applied to the page and the update date changes with it.
